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Testing 2.0

504 views

Published on

Presentation for 11th International Conference
Discover the Tester in You
Riga, Aula Magna of University of Latvia, July 6, 2010

Published in: Technology, Sports
  • Be the first to comment

  • Be the first to like this

Testing 2.0

  1. 1. Testing 2.0<br />In Search of a Silver Bullet<br />Armands Baranovskis<br />TietoEnator Alise<br />armands.baranovskis@tieto.com<br />
  2. 2. 2<br />SSADM<br />RUP<br />XP<br />BPR<br />Kanban<br />8D<br />Cause and Effects Diagram<br />Scrum<br />Agile<br />CMMI<br />TQM<br />PDCA<br />QAIassist-IM<br />Six Sigma<br />Kaizen<br />RAD<br />Fourteen Points of Management<br />
  3. 3. 3<br />?<br />Post-Agile<br />
  4. 4. 4<br />Computer mavens always seem obsessed with the “Next Big Thing.” <br />Problem is, the latest fad in the IT world often turns out to be a technological cul-de-sac – it’s neither next, nor big, nor even much of a thing. <br />(Paul DiMarzio)<br />
  5. 5. 5<br />The Case<br />Poor product quality<br />Missed deadlines<br />Overspent budget<br />Dissatisfied client<br />Low motivation<br />
  6. 6. 6<br />Evolution<br />
  7. 7. 7<br />Experimentation<br />
  8. 8. 8<br />Result<br />
  9. 9. 9<br />Open Issues<br />Average open issues<br />89% decrease<br />
  10. 10. 10<br />New Issues<br />Average new issues per month <br />45% decrease<br />
  11. 11. 11<br />Key Contributing Factors<br />Giving every team member responsibility for every action in the project<br />Pairing of the team members<br />Test driven development<br />Regression testing<br />Code reviews<br />Test automation<br />
  12. 12. 12<br />Disclaimer<br />(..) merely following a process, no matter how good it is, does not guarantee success. <br />(..) no matter what process you follow, if you don't have skilled people on the team, you are going to find it hard to be successful.<br /> (Jonathan Kohl)<br />Success = People<br />
  13. 13. 13<br />Conclusion<br />A search for a perfect solution is a never ending journey and even if you don’t reach the destination you will definitely improve things along the way. <br />The key is to take the things you need and lave the things you don’t regardless the latest hype of buzzword.<br />
  14. 14. Thank you!<br />Armands Baranovskis<br />TietoEnator Alise<br />armands.baranovskis@tieto.com<br />

×